# Service Accounts: String Extraction

The `extract-i18n` script pulls translatable strings from all Bramblewick repos and pushes them to the Glossa service. It runs under the `i18n-extractor` service account. Do not run it under your personal account; Glossa rate-limits individual users aggressively. The account has write access to the staging catalog only. Set the token in your shell before invoking the script. The current staging token is below.

API key for kahap-kafog: zpat15_6qzxZ7YR8aDwjmp

**Changelog — Cartwheel Catalog 5.9.1**

Heads up, support folks: we rotated the cache-invalidation signing key this morning. Old purge requests signed with the previous key will bounce with a 403, which might trigger a few "stale product page" tickets — that's expected for about an hour while edge nodes catch up. If a merchant's catalog won't refresh, just resend the purge with the new credentials. The replacement key is pasted right below for reference.

release key, kagap-yahog: bky3_XQU

From the outgoing to the incoming director. The group policy with Marwick Mutual renews at the end of next quarter. I have completed the claims-history review for all eleven branches; the Ostenbridge flood claim remains open and will affect the premium discussion. Broker meetings are scheduled but I recommend requesting a second quotation given last year's 18% increase. All correspondence is filed in the renewal binder. The negotiating strategy and budget ceiling are set out in the confidential note below.

confidential, kahog-bawif: The northern region missed its Pramir quota by 20.0 percent last quarter. Casaxek Freight plans to lower the Fraion list price by 41.5 percent in December. The finance team signed off on a budget of $236.4 million for Project Druius. The renewal with Fenysix Partners closes at $91.3 million a year, 2.1 percent below the last contract.

## Releases

Welcome to TilePelican, our map-tile prefetcher! We cut releases every other Thursday from the `stable` branch. Don't stress about the process — the Quartzline CI pipeline does most of it. Just tag, push, and watch the bots work. Each release artifact must be signed before upload, using the key below.

deploy key for baweg-bajeg: bky9_DYLNv2wGq